TV Bias

“The refusal to hire minority applicants is a conscious attempt to minimize the risk of alienating their majority-white viewership and the advertisers targeting that viewership. Nevertheless, such discrimination is impermissible under federal law.”

—Lawsuit filed by two Tennessee black men against TV shows “The Bachelor” and “The Bachelorette.” The men claim the shows are blocking contestants of color from starring roles.

Mine Survivors

They’re in the worst of ways. They can’t move forward. They can’t get resolution of their claims.

—Attorney Michelle Parfitt who represents survivors of the April 2010 West Virginia mine explosion that killed 29 people.
